Hard water is water which contains high levels of dissolved minerals, mainly calcium and magnesium. These minerals are harmless to human health and wellness yet can ruin plumbing infrastructure over time. Let's explore just how hard water impacts pipelines and what you can do concerning it.
What is Hard Water?
Tough water is identified by its mineral web content, especially cal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als go into the water supply as it percolates via limestone and chalk down payments underground. When difficult water is heated up or entrusted to stand, it often tends to form range, a crusty accumulation that complies with surfaces and can create a variety of concerns in plumbing systems.
Influence on Pipeline
Tough water impacts pipelines in numerous detrimental ways, primarily via scale accumulation, lowered water circulation, and enhanced corrosion.
Scale Accumulation
One of one of the most typical concerns brought on by hard water is range build-up inside pipes and fixtures. As water moves through the plumbing system, minerals speed up out and stick to the pipeline walls. In time, this buildup can narrow pipeline openings, bring about lowered water flow and boosted pressure on the system.
Minimized Water Circulation
Natural resources from tough water can gradually decrease the diameter of pipelines, limiting water flow to taps, showers, and home appliances. This minimized circulation not only impacts water pressure yet likewise raises power usage as appliances like hot water heater must work harder to supply the same quantity of hot water.
Rust
While tough water minerals themselves do not create deterioration, they can exacerbate existing deterioration concerns in pipelines. Scale accumulation can catch water versus metal surfaces, increasing the corrosion procedure and potentially causing leaks or pipe failure in time.
Device Damages
Beyond pipes, difficult water can likewise harm family appliances connected to the water. Home appliances such as water heaters, dishwashers, and cleaning makers are specifically susceptible to scale buildup. This can reduce their efficiency, boost upkeep costs, and shorten their life expectancy.

Evaluating and Treatment
Testing for hard water and carrying out ideal therapy measures is key to mitigating its impacts on pipes and devices.
Water Conditioners
Water softeners are one of the most usual service for treating difficult water. They work by exchanging calcium and magnesium ions with salt or potassium ions, properly reducing the firmness of the water.
Various Other Therapy Choices
In addition to water softeners, various other treatment choices consist of mag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ical ingredients. Each technique has its advantages and viability relying on the severity of the tough water problem and house needs.

Understanding Hard Water. Hard water contains high levels of minerals, particularly calcium and magnesium, which are naturally present in the water supply. When hard water flows through your plumbing system, these minerals can accumulate over time, causing various issues. This mineral buildup, known as scale, can clog pipes, reduce water flow, and impair the efficiency of plumbing fixtures and appliances. Recognizing the Signs of Hard Water. To determine if you have hard water, there are several signs to look out for. These include soap scum residue on surfaces, stained fixtures, reduced water flow, and increased energy bills.
